Quiz Time! Interactive YouTube Channels for Brain-Boosting Fun

Quizzes and riddles are excellent tools to stimulate the brain, improve memory, and enhance problem-solving abilities. YouTube hosts a variety of channels dedicated to providing interactive and entertaining quizzes suitable for all ages. Here are five quiz channels that make learning and brain training fun:​

1. Smart Baby Quiz Zone

Age Group: 4–6 years
YouTube Link: Smart Baby Quiz Zone
Designed especially for preschool and kindergarten children, this channel features colorful, voice-assisted quizzes with topics like colors, fruits, animals, numbers, and “guess the object” games. The slow pace and cheerful visuals make it ideal for little learners.

2. Puzzle Time for Kids

Age Group: 5–9 years
YouTube Link: Puzzle Time for Kids
This channel brings engaging games like “Guess the Flag,” “Guess the Animal,” and simple math quizzes. Perfect for early primary schoolers, it uses bright visuals and interactive prompts to make learning playful and fun.

3. Chikuu TV – Quiz channel

Age Group: 6–10 years
YouTube Link: Chikuu TV
Chikuu TV mixes fun general knowledge with country flags, shapes, rhymes, and logic quizzes. Its gentle narration and multiple-choice questions are easy to follow for younger school-aged children.

4. Bright Side

Age Group: 9+ years
YouTube Link: Bright Side
Bright Side includes thought-provoking trivia and visual quizzes covering a wide range of topics such as geography, logic puzzles, and fun facts—great for older children curious about the world.

5. 7-Second Riddles

Age Group: 10+ years
YouTube Link: 7-Second Riddles
This fast-paced channel is filled with mini-mysteries, survival challenges, and lateral-thinking puzzles that test viewers’ attention and reasoning under pressure.

6. Quiz Kingdom

Age Group: 8+ years
YouTube Link: Quiz Kingdom
Quiz Kingdom offers themed quizzes—from science to geography and famous landmarks. The mix of visuals, music, and interactive questions keeps older kids engaged and learning without even realizing it.

7. Mind Oddities: Quiz channel

Age Group: 12 years and above
YouTube Link: Mind Oddities
Mind Oddities specializes in presenting unusual and thought-provoking riddles that challenge conventional thinking. The channel’s unique approach keeps viewers intrigued and engaged.
